Wednesday’s highlights on TV include:
Five castaways remain on “Survivor: Worlds Apart” and you know the drill: One will win a million bucks in the finale and the others will talk all kinds of trash in the reunion special that follows. 8 p.m., CBS
The new game show “500 Questions” may make your brain curl up in the fetal position. Some very smart people try to answer 500 very difficult questions with one simple rule: Miss three in a row and you’re out. 8 p.m., ABC
Gordon Ramsay must go through withdrawal pains when he doesn’t have a show on Fox. Luckily for him, Season 6 of “MasterChef” begins tonight. 8 p.m, Fox
“The Late Show with David Letterman”: Dave retires tonight, then he’s likely to be as reclusive as his idol, Johnny Carson, was. 11:30 p.m., CBS
Other season enders: “Mysteries of Laura,” 7 p.m., NBC; “Modern Family,” 8 p.m., ABC; “Supernatural,” 8 p.m., CW; “Law and Order: SVU,” 8 p.m., NBC; “Black-ish,” 8:30 p.m., ABC; “Chicago P.D.,” 9 p.m., NBC
